Polymorphism in Caffeine Citric Acid Cocrystals

A second polymorph of an anhydrous 1:1 caffeine citric acid cocrystal (C8H10N4O2, C6H8O7) is reported. Crystals were analyzed using single crystal X-ray diffraction and the structure was solved in the monoclinic space group P2(1)/c with unit cell parameters a = 13.7783(8) , b = 12.3149(8) , c = 9.6587(6) , and beta = 92.854(4)A degrees. The three dimensional hydrogen bonding network is compared to the two dimensional network of the previously reported polymorph.
